ya its fairly standard here to be induced at 10 days over as the risks of keeping the baby longer increase and if you were here you would have to fight it out to stay pregnant longer... i was supposed to be induced at 10 days over but got bumped do to emergencies and lots of labouring mommas so my Dr sent me for a stress test and US just to make sure that waiting any longer(the one day!) wouldnt put my baby at risk... to me im not sure that your Dr would have given you much choice and prob asked you assuming you would say yes... you should print off some info for your hubby of the risks involved with keeping baby longer... and PS some women dont go in labour on there own, some its just the way it is... i myself had no chance of delivering normally...my fate was a Csection from the start.... just the way it is... and i hate to tell you this but inductions are not the easy way out... they are way more intense and still involve a great deal of strength if not more... i cant believe thats a big deal to him?! weird... and i  might add...thats a man for ya lol they dont think it thru sometimes, sorry your stressin again... it is TRULY best for the baby...
